mini-monotub, liquid culture and straw. ?'s
    #9503573 - 12/27/08 05:49 PM (15 years, 2 months ago)

alright so i'm not going for a huge harvest i'm just going for something that is easy to hide and small so i decided to invest in a mini monotub. i don't need the 10 o's that a monotub can produce so i'm going for a smaller scale, i bought a 10 gallon rubbermaid and a panel of led's (there are 4 circles with 3led's each across it) all for a monotub using straw. is it alright to solely use straw and no horsepoop? and if i need poop, i have horses but i can't dry the poop anywhere before i use it, i can pasturise it but i think it needs to be dry first. do i need to use dry horsepoop? or can i just grab some frozen poop out of my field, and boil it at 170?

also i'm trying to make a liquid culture but i heard that using just normal household sugar is not good. is it possible to use sugar? i don't care if it works worse i just need it to work so i can colonise a big jar of rye. (BIG jar) and i might go for 2 of these tubs because i don't expect more than a 1/2 O i would like more but i don't need it, and i think this will give it.
any suggestions

I think the ammonia has to be leeched out of the poop over time, so it's best to use old sundried poop. should smell like dirt or 'earthy'

it doesn't absolutely need to be dry before pasturization, it's going in the water anyway. the  important thing is the age of the poo

there are many teks on using honey + water to make lc.
most call for 1 tsp honey + 100-150 ml of water (tap is fine)

Okay, for a mini mono i would not use just straw.  Straw alone in such a small setup won't maintain proper moisture. Yes you can use frozen poo, just grab the old stuff that has been out there for a while.  Stay away from fresh droppings.  I doesn't have to be dry, just sufficiently leeched by mother nature.  The lc, don't use white sugar, it has almost no nutes, even mushies can't use it.  If you have honey use that.

how to clean syringes:
http://www.shroomery.org/8403/Psilocybers-Syringe-Tek

LC is generally prepared in a jar, and sucked into the syringe when it's ready.

you can mix verm into your substrate if you want. maybe 1 part verm to 4 or 5 parts poo.

preparing the substrate isn't a super-sterile procedure usually. pasturized it then put it in your clean monotub. squeezing out excess moisture as you go

vermiculite is an awesome addition to any bulk substrate and can be used liberally in amounts up to 50% of the overall bulk sub..  You said you have access to poo and straw.  I would do a 1 part verm to 1 part straw to 2 parts poo.  Unless you also have some coir laying around, then toss that in there too.  The more diverse nutes, the better.  For some reason mycelium just seems to tear through coir.  With the addition of straw, it is best to shred it.
